Remote working needs digital sauce South African enterprises took a step backward in digital transformation over the first year of the pandemic, as disruptions, lockdowns and staff unable to maintain operations remotely slowed down roll-out of new systems at head offices. This is one of the startling findings of the Digital Corporation in South Africa 2021 research study, conducted by World Wide Worx with the support of Syspro, Dell Technologies, Intel and Cycan. The slow-down came despite expectations that remote working would accelerate digital transformation, due to the demands it placed on companies to be able to operate digitally. As many as two thirds of respondents said they had gone backwards in digital transformation, an indication that the pandemic slowed efforts to digitalise organisations.
